Quite a light hearted episode and lots of comedic moments from all the characters. Mai and Sayuri finally gets their proper introduction in this episode, and Shiori gets a bit of screentime to develop her character as well. But this episode was really about Makoto underneath. Lots of interacton of Makoto with everyone else and again Kyoani manages to put it plenty of foreshadowing with seemingly non-issue events. We also get to see a lot more of Yuuichi's personality and the switching between the playful/bastard Yuuichi and caring Yuuichi was specially well done.

Nothing to complain, still holding up very well. Great job Kyoani.

Yuki Nagato will do these expository encyclopediac bursts but Mai simply compresses more nuance of emotion into a grunt or a short phrase than most people do chattering all day. Characters like Sakaki (AzuDa) are homages to her type (although Motoko (LH)) is in the family here, she's far more talkative).

I like all the archetypes exemplified by the characters in Kanon , but Mai is just especially endearing (particularly when I think of this solemn girl in her special headdress :) ) Some echoes of the headdress Setsuna (Negima) wears at the festival I suppose

So, I just finished watching the episode. I was a little disappointed with the end in that it didn't quite show what I wanted to see. Prelude totally seemed like it was giving an essential plot point, but it was never discussed or went back to again. Yuuichi was just too busy trying to get Mai to talk, which I think is fine. But I was just anticipating something more going on between the two. It just never occured.

As a Kanon newbie, so far I think after watching all five episodes, it's laid out a great sum of unanswered questions. The series so far is amusing, yes, and I think it's nicely drawn. But it still feels like that they're still setting up the characters and getting them to introduce and talk amongst one another. In short, it doesn't sound like there's an established conflict or struggle set up yet, and I'm deathly eager to see what it may be.
